Beatrix: 81 babies born in Scotland since 1974, given to girls, peaking at 17 births in 2016.
A name of Latin origin, Beatrix derives from *Viatrix* meaning "traveller" before being reshaped by association with *beatus* ("blessed"), giving it the sense of "she who brings happiness." The name is most famously borne by Beatrix Potter, beloved author and illustrator of *The Tale of Peter Rabbit*, and by Queen Beatrix of the Netherlands, who reigned from 1980 to 2013. Though less directly tied to Scottish geography, the name shares its root with the Latin *beatus* found in many place names across Europe, and it remains a classic alternative to the more common Beatrice. In Scotland, Beatrix has seen steady but modest use, appreciated for its vintage charm and strong, literary associations.
